Cleveland leaders pledge to avoid abortion prosecutions, fund out-of-state travel

Cleveland prosecutors won’t provide felony prices for violations of Ohio abortion bans, and investigating these kinds of scenarios will be the least expensive precedence for town methods, Mayor Justin Bibb and town council announced Monday.

Bibb will also perform with Cleveland City Council to established up a $100,000 fund to pay for lodging and travel for inhabitants or workforce who get authorized out-of-point out abortions, his place of work claimed.

The announcement is the most current shift by a neighborhood Democratic official to support abortion obtain and decrease prosecution under the state’s six-week abortion ban, which went into effect after the U.S. Supreme Courtroom overturned Roe v. Wade very last thirty day period.

More abortion prohibitions are predicted to appear from the Republican-controlled Ohio legislature. A person probable ban, called a “personhood” bill, would confer authorized rights from the second of conception.

“As we listen to about far more and far more extraordinary actions remaining viewed as at the state degree, my administration will continue on to search at all achievable solutions – executive, administrative, legislative and from the bully pulpit,” Bibb claimed in a news release. “Reproductive rights are human rights, and I am fully commited to guarding these legal rights to the greatest extent that I can.”

The city’s human assets section is inspecting irrespective of whether staff overall health plans can cover elective abortions, the release said. Figuring out data about a pregnancy won’t be shared except in the situations of professional medical emergencies or with a patient’s consent.

The release did not say when council would choose up legislation on the matters, but Council President Blaine Griffin signaled his assistance. Council is not scheduled to keep an additional regular assembly until eventually Aug. 10.

“We should do every thing in our energy to protect a woman’s proper to decide on what occurs with her own overall body – not allow government or activist judges that control,” Griffin stated in the launch.

Cuyahoga County Executive Armond Budish has promised related measures at the county degree, together with serving to to cover vacation bills for staff members who receive abortions out of point out.

Ohio law would make it a felony to supply an abortion following the detection of fetal cardiac action, usually 6 weeks into a being pregnant. City prosecutors typically tackle misdemeanor situations, whilst they may possibly carry felony rates right before sending a scenario to county prosecutors.

Cuyahoga County Prosecutor Michael O’Malley, a Democrat, has signed on to a letter pledging to decline to prosecute abortion instances. So has Columbus Metropolis Legal professional Zach Klein.

In Cincinnati, Mayor Aftab Pureval has previously declared strategies to reimburse city personnel for the price of touring out of point out for abortions or other techniques not out there within just 150 miles.

Cleveland is home to Preterm, just one of the 6 total-services clinics that deliver abortions in the point out, in accordance to Pro-Option Ohio. A few other clinics give medicine abortions. Preterm remains open up, stating on social media that it is referring individuals out of point out in cases in which it cannot present abortions.
